Palampur:
Ashish Butail, Congress MLA from Palampur in Kangra district of Himachal Pradesh, formally inaugurated the newly constructed Jagriti Mahila Mandal building at Padra village of Hangloh panchayat on Monday (July 14, 2025). The building was constructed at an estimated cost of ₹5 lakh.


On the occasion, the MLA congratulated the local residents and stated that the Mahila Mandal building will play a significant role in empowering women in social, culturaland creative activities. He emphasized that the holistic development of the Palampur constituency is his topmost priority and assured that he is working with full dedication towards that goal.

He assured that the genuine demands raised by the panchayat would be fulfilled in a phased manner. Additionally, he announced a grant of ₹20,000 to the Mahila Mandal for purchasing necessary items.


Highlighting the importance of road infrastructure for the development of any area, he informed that a road project from Gajreda to Daadh village has been estimated at ₹3.75 crore, while another road from Upper Bagauda to Gugga Temple will cost around ₹4 crore. The estimates have been prepared and sent for approval.


During the visit, the MLA also listened to public grievances, resolved most of them on the spot and directed the concerned departments to address the remaining issues promptly.


Present on the occasion were Trilok Chand (Board Member, Wool Federation), Executive Engineer PWD Vineet Sharma, Assistant Engineer Abhay Kohli, Assistant Engineer of Jal Shakti Department Prakash Chand, Mahila Mandal president Sarla Devi, Secretary Laxmi Devi, Voni Kumar, Rajendra Kumar, Ravindra Kumar, Naresh and Ravi.
